Kidney stones
Cranberry extracts contain a significant concentration of oxalate and calcium. This amplifies the chances of developing calcium-oxalate stones and uric acid stones in certain people.

Aspirin allergy
Cranberries contain substantial quantities of salicylic acid, which is also present in aspirin.

Promotes Digestive Health
Cranberry juice can help prevent harmful bacteria from adhering to the stomach wall. This anti-adhesion activity of the juice is due to the antioxidant proanthocyanidin.

Prevent Urinary Tract Infections
Cranberries contain proanthocyanidins, a compound commonly found in plants. It’s believed that this compound can help prevent UTIs by stopping bacteria from attaching itself to the lining of the urinary tract
